Working on voice command logic.
[kiosk.git] / utils.py
index e720ef7d565687999c1d41d5445862ddbb69b6b1..8f8551399cdc6a1e0c01f924af90fdf2e1150ec6 100644 (file)
--- a/utils.py
+++ b/utils.py
@@ -12,21 +12,23 @@ def timestamp() -> str:
     return t.strftime("%d/%b/%Y:%H:%M:%S%Z")
 
 
-def describe_age_of_file(filename) -> str:
+def describe_age_of_file(filename: str) -> str:
     try:
         now = time.time()
         ts = os.stat(filename).st_ctime
         age = now - ts
+        age = int(age)
         return describe_duration(age)
     except Exception as e:
         return "?????"
 
 
-def describe_age_of_file_briefly(filename) -> str:
+def describe_age_of_file_briefly(filename: str) -> str:
     try:
         now = time.time()
         ts = os.stat(filename).st_ctime
         age = now - ts
+        age = int(age)
         return describe_duration_briefly(age)
     except Exception as e:
         return "?????"